Solutions for "conventional leader crossword clue" by Letter Count
4 Letters
HEAD: Often refers to the primary leader or a customary figure in a group or organization.
5 Letters
CHIEF: A principal or most important leader, frequently used in a traditional or official capacity.
ELDER: A person of greater age and experience, often holding a position of authority or respect in a conventional social structure.

Tips For Your Next Puzzle
- Break down multi-word clues: For clues like "conventional leader," analyze "conventional" and "leader" separately for synonyms. Then, look for words that combine both meanings.
- Consider word length carefully: The number of letters in the answer grid is a crucial hint. Use it to narrow down the possibilities significantly after brainstorming synonyms.
- Think about common crossword patterns: Words like "HEAD" and "CHIEF" are incredibly frequent answers for "leader" in various contexts. Recognizing these common solutions can speed up your solve time.
